| package org.onlab.packet; |
| |
| /** |
| * The class representing an IPv4 network address. |
| * This class is immutable. |
| */ |
| public final class Ip4Prefix extends IpPrefix { |
| public static final IpAddress.Version VERSION = IpAddress.Version.INET; |
| // Maximum network mask length |
| public static final int MAX_MASK_LENGTH = IpPrefix.MAX_INET_MASK_LENGTH; |
| |
| /** |
| * Constructor for given IPv4 address, and a prefix length. |
| * |
| * @param address the IPv4 address |
| * @param prefixLength the prefix length |
| * @throws IllegalArgumentException if the prefix length value is invalid |
| */ |
| private Ip4Prefix(Ip4Address address, int prefixLength) { |
| super(address, prefixLength); |
| } |
| |
| /** |
| * Returns the IPv4 address value of the prefix. |
| * |
| * @return the IPv4 address value of the prefix |
| */ |
| public Ip4Address address() { |
| IpAddress a = super.address(); |
| return (Ip4Address) a; |
| } |
| |
| /** |
| * Converts an integer and a prefix length into an IPv4 prefix. |
| * |
| * @param address an integer representing the IPv4 address |
| * @param prefixLength the prefix length |
| * @return an IPv4 prefix |
| * @throws IllegalArgumentException if the prefix length value is invalid |
| */ |
| public static Ip4Prefix valueOf(int address, int prefixLength) { |
| return new Ip4Prefix(Ip4Address.valueOf(address), prefixLength); |
| } |
| |
| /** |
| * Converts a byte array and a prefix length into an IPv4 prefix. |
| * |
| * @param address the IPv4 address value stored in network byte order |
| * @param prefixLength the prefix length |
| * @return an IPv4 prefix |
| * @throws IllegalArgumentException if the prefix length value is invalid |
| */ |
| public static Ip4Prefix valueOf(byte[] address, int prefixLength) { |
| return new Ip4Prefix(Ip4Address.valueOf(address), prefixLength); |
| } |
| |
| /** |
| * Converts an IPv4 address and a prefix length into an IPv4 prefix. |
| * |
| * @param address the IPv4 address |
| * @param prefixLength the prefix length |
| * @return an IPv4 prefix |
| * @throws IllegalArgumentException if the prefix length value is invalid |
| */ |
| public static Ip4Prefix valueOf(Ip4Address address, int prefixLength) { |
| return new Ip4Prefix(address, prefixLength); |
| } |
| |
| /** |
| * Converts a CIDR (slash) notation string (e.g., "10.1.0.0/16") |
| * into an IPv4 prefix. |
| * |
| * @param address an IP prefix in string form (e.g., "10.1.0.0/16") |
| * @return an IPv4 prefix |
| * @throws IllegalArgumentException if the arguments are invalid |
| */ |
| public static Ip4Prefix valueOf(String address) { |
| final String[] parts = address.split("/"); |
| if (parts.length != 2) { |
| String msg = "Malformed IPv4 prefix string: " + address + ". " + |
| "Address must take form \"x.x.x.x/y\""; |
| throw new IllegalArgumentException(msg); |
| } |
| Ip4Address ipAddress = Ip4Address.valueOf(parts[0]); |
| int prefixLength = Integer.parseInt(parts[1]); |
| |
| return new Ip4Prefix(ipAddress, prefixLength); |
| } |
| } |
